How they compare
Belarus currently reports 97.5% against 94.0% in Georgia, a difference of 3.5%.
Across all 8 years both countries report, Belarus has been ahead every year.
Belarus ranks 2nd and Georgia ranks 5th of 140 countries.
Belarus has averaged higher in every one of the 2 decades both report.
